Downtown Cleveland, Inc. has a new home in the heart of our city center! We’re excited to share that we have moved into a ground-level office space at 668 Euclid Avenue, Suite 101, relocating just down the street from our previous 3rd floor office at 1010 Euclid Ave.

This move is intentional, aligning with our organization’s collaborative, community-forward culture, our ongoing work to support Mayor Bibb’s Reimagining Downtown Cleveland Plan, and the implementation of our Downtown Retail Strategy priorities:

  • Activating a formerly vacant street-level commercial space, adding both visual and physical energy along downtown’s historic Euclid Avenue through signage and lighting, sightlines into the office from the sidewalk, pedestrian activity with our fully five-days-a-week, in-office staff, and more;

  • Demonstrating a commitment to having a strengthened visible public presence in downtown, complementing our Clean & Safe Ambassadors who are deployed throughout the core, seven days a week, all year long;

  • Providing a more collaborative, modern, and inspiring work environment for our staff to serve as innovative and committed place management leaders in downtown;

  • Locating us closer to Public Square, downtown’s central gathering space and civic hub, for which Downtown Cleveland, Inc. recently assumed full management, marketing, and programming responsibilities;

  • Continuing the legacy in the space we now occupy by honoring its storied past (keep reading to learn more) and creating new lasting impacts in our city’s core;

  • Plus so much more, as we find new and creative ways to engage with our downtown community and work to ensure downtown is a clean, safe, and welcoming place for all.

Continuing the Taylor Building’s Legacy

Our new office space has a rich history, dating back over a hundred years ago when it was part of the Taylor Arcade, an indoor mercantile connector lined with shops and businesses, similar to the existing 5th Street Arcades down the street.

The Taylor Arcade was built in 1907, in conjunction with the opening of the William Taylor Son & Co. Department Store in the rest of the building. Ultimately William Taylor Son & Co. expanded into the Taylor Arcade in the 1930s, and it was consequently remodeled and modernized to fit the needs of the department store.

Unfortunately, when the department store closed in 1961 and the building emptied, the Taylor Arcade was demolished as part of the building’s transformation into offices, which it remained for many years.

More recently in 2008, K&D Group purchased the Taylor Building and several adjoining properties to create the Residences at 668, which it remains to this day. Thanks to historic preservation tax credits, K&D renovated the building into residential apartments and restored the look of its historic façade back to what it originally resembled, since it had been previously modernized with 1960s-era yellow and black panels.

Several years ago, iHeart Media moved its offices into a large ground-level commercial space, and now Downtown Cleveland, Inc. is also excited to join them as a neighbor and call this building home, occupying the space in the building that formerly housed the Taylor Arcade. The retrofitted space once again features a glass skylight, and the structural layout provides glimpses and reminders of the celebrated Taylor Arcade.
